Understanding Rolex Pricing: A Complex Landscape

Before diving into the hunt for a "montre pas cher Rolex," it's crucial to understand the factors that influence Rolex prices. Several elements contribute to the final cost, and ignoring them can lead to disappointment or, worse, fraud.

* Model: The specific model of the Rolex significantly impacts its price. Popular models like the Submariner, Daytona, and GMT-Master II command higher prices due to their enduring popularity and iconic status. Less sought-after models might offer a more accessible entry point into Rolex ownership. Understanding the nuances of different models and their respective market values is crucial. Researching historical prices and current market trends through reputable sources is highly recommended.

* Condition: The condition of the pre-owned watch is paramount. Scratches, dents, and signs of wear will significantly affect the price. A watch in excellent condition with minimal wear will fetch a higher price than one showing significant signs of use. A detailed description, including high-resolution images, is essential when considering a pre-owned Rolex.

* Year of Manufacture: Older Rolex watches, particularly those from specific eras, can be highly collectible and command premium prices. Conversely, newer models might retain more of their original value. Understanding the watch's age and its place within Rolex's history can help determine its fair market value.

* Box and Papers: The inclusion of the original box and papers (warranty card, certificate of authenticity) significantly increases a watch's value. These documents provide provenance and build confidence in the watch's authenticity. The absence of these elements can impact the price, but it doesn't necessarily mean the watch is inauthentic; it simply requires more rigorous verification.

* Location and Currency: The geographic location and the currency used for the transaction can also affect the perceived price. Prices can vary across different countries due to import duties, taxes, and exchange rates. A "montre Rolex prix canadien," for instance, might differ from a "montre Rolex prix neuf" listed in Euros or US Dollars. This necessitates careful comparison and conversion to ensure a fair price.
